Output 0515108dd68be42b761ef834462beb63c70e9a71ac06a3cee2dfb37fb42447b9:3

value
43436584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0401a594602746e7ca149630ca54584f42b16603 OP_EQUAL
address
M8GLucr55HHdMC3hMX2CtntBgF9mDz8Bki
transaction
0515108dd68be42b761ef834462beb63c70e9a71ac06a3cee2dfb37fb42447b9
spent
true